WebbStart with a dilution of ¼ cup of Simple Green, and ¼ cup of either water or rubbing alcohol. Both solutions will provide a good clean, that will rid your ball of most of the oils. If this is too strong, try using 2 tablespoons of Simple Green, to ¼ cup of water or rubbing alcohol. Then, apply the solution to your ball. WebbApply the Simple Green solution. Allow the product to soak for a minute or so on heavy soils and greasy spills. Scrub, if necessary. Scrubbing with a soft bristle brush or non-abrasive scrubbing pad provides agitation that will help to loosen soils and will ensure a thoroughly clean, residue free surface. Rinse with clean water.

WebbHow to Clean Up a Simple Green Spill on Your Lawn. The best way to clean up a spill of any Simple Green product is to water down the product. No attempt needs to be made to clean up the liquid. All ingredients in Simple Green are harmless to plants in reasonable quantities. Watering down the spill can help avoid any potential build-up in the soil.

Webb19 maj 2024 · Luckily for you, diluted Simple Green is safe for plants and grass. Should it contact your plants or grass, rinse them with lots of water. Rinsing the cleaner off the plants or grass pushes the cleaner into the soil.
